The Importance of Winding and Torsion Testers in Quality Control
In the manufacturing sector, especially in industries involved with the production of cables, wires, and various types of coils, the integrity and reliability of the product are paramount. To ensure quality and performance, winding and torsion testers have emerged as essential tools for manufacturers. As the demand for high standards continues to grow, selecting a reputable winding and torsion tester supplier becomes crucial for ensuring the durability and effectiveness of final products.
Winding testers are specifically designed to evaluate the winding quality of coils and cables. They measure parameters such as the density of winding, uniformity, and potential defects that may arise during the manufacturing process. These testers can simulate various conditions that a product may encounter during its lifecycle, which allows manufacturers to predict performance under real-world scenarios. By incorporating these tests into the production line, companies can identify potential issues before products reach the market, reducing the risk of failures and recalls.
Torsion testers, on the other hand, assess the torsional strength and flexibility of materials. In industries where products are subjected to twisting and turning forces—such as automotive, aerospace, and electronics—the ability to withstand torsion is critical. Torsion testing helps manufacturers understand the limits of their materials and designs, ensuring that they can perform under stress. By providing accurate and reliable data about the mechanical properties of materials, torsion testers contribute significantly to enhancing the overall product quality.
